The Installation Process
The installation of a back door includes numerous steps, which can vary depending on the complexity of the task and the type of door being installed. Below is a basic outline of a typical installation procedure:
- Consultation: The installer examines the area where the door will be placed and talks about style choices with the house owner.
- Removal of the Old Door: The old door and its frame are thoroughly removed, making sure that no damage is done to surrounding locations.
- Preparation: The opening for the new door is prepared. This may involve adjustments to the framing to guarantee a proper fit.
- Installation of the New Door: The new door is installed according to the maker's instructions and structure codes. This includes protecting it to the frame and ensuring it runs properly.
- Weatherproofing: Proper sealing and weatherstripping are applied to minimize drafts and avoid water infiltration.
- Finishing Touches: The installer will make last adjustments, install hardware, and make sure everything is functioning correctly. A clean-up of the work area is also carried out.

FAQs About Back Door Installation
Q1: How much does it cost to set up a back door?A1: The cost can differ widely based upon the kind of door, materials, and labor. Typically, installation costs can vary from ₤ 500 to ₤ 1,500.
Q2: How long does it require to set up a back door?A2: Most installations can be finished within a few hours, however more intricate projects may take a complete day.
Q3: What type of back entrance is best for energy effectiveness?A3: Doors made from fiberglass or steel normally supply much better insulation and energy effectiveness than wood choices.
Q4: Can I install a back entrance myself?A4: While DIY installation is possible, it's suggested to hire a qualified installer to make sure safety and compliance with local codes.
Q5: What should I do if my back door is not closing appropriately?A5: If a door is not closing correctly, it might be due to inappropriate installation or issues with the door frame. Speak with a professional for an extensive assessment.
